How to Make Chicken Gyros

Making chicken gyros is simple and enjoyable. Follow these straightforward steps to prepare this tasty dish.

Ingredients

  • 1 lb chicken breast, sliced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 teaspoons dried oregano
  • 2 teaspoons garlic pow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Pita bread
  • 1 cup Greek yogurt
  • 1/2 cup cucumber, grated
  • 2 tablespoons lemon juice
  • 1 tablespoon fresh dill, chopped
  • Salt to taste

Directions

  1. In a mixing bowl, combine olive oil, oregano,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Add the chicken and marinate for at least 30 minutes.
  2. In a separate bowl, mix Greek yogurt, grated cucumber, lemon juice, dill, and salt to create the tzatziki sauce.
  3. Preheat a grill or skillet over medium-high heat. Cook the marinated chicken until fully cooked, about 5-7 minutes per side.
  4. Warm the pita bread on the grill or in a pan.
  5. Assemble the gyros by placing the grilled chicken in the pita and drizzling with tzatziki sauce.
  6. Serve immediately and enjoy!

How to Store Chicken Gyros

If you have leftovers, store the ingredients separately. Keep the marinated chicken in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Tzatziki sauce can also be stored in the fridge for about 3 days. To reheat the chicken, simply warm it in a skillet. Enjoy your gyros again by assembling fresh pita bread and toppings when you’re ready to eat.

Tips to Make Chicken Gyros

  • For extra flavor, let the chicken marinate for several hours or overnight.
  • If you don’t have dill, you can use other herbs like mint or parsley in the tzatziki.
  • To save time, prepare the tzatziki sauce ahead of time and refrigerate it.

FAQs

  1. Can I use chicken thighs instead of chicken breast?
    Yes, chicken thighs are another great option. They are juicy and have more flavor than chicken breast.

  2. What can I use if I don’t have tzatziki sauce?
    You can use a simple yogurt sauce or any preferred dressing as a substitute.

  3. Is this recipe suitable for meal prep?
    Absolutely! You can prep the chicken and tzatziki in advance, making it perfect for weekly meal prep.
